Elaine O. Brabham, Broker-in-Charge

Elaine O. Brabham, Broker-in-Charge Elaine Brabham and Associates Real Estate opened for business in November 2007 at 1850 Sam Rittenberg Blvd., in the Atlanta Bread Shopping Center. Elaine Ortner Brabham is the owner and broker-in-charge with a growing sales force.

Elaine is a native of Charleston and earned a Bachelor of Science degree in Psychology from the College of Charleston. Elaine launched her Real Estate career in sales in 1989 becoming a Top Producer and later became Co-owner of a successful Real Estate firm in Charleston for nine years. She subsequently opened up Elaine Brabham and Associates Real Estate. Elaine is a Graduate, Realtor Institute, and has earned the designations of Certified Residential Specialist and Accredited Buyer’s Representative.

Elaine is a Realtor of Distinction and a life member of the Million Dollar Club and the Round Table. She has served as Chairman of various committees of the Charleston Association of Realtors and served as Treasurer of The Charleston Top Producers Club. She helped organize the club and was its first President. Elaine volunteers with various charities, including Habitat for Humanity, and supports Crisis Ministries and The Ronald McDonald House.
